What precautions does myopia laser surgery have in diet?
Reasonable nutritional supplement in diet after myopia surgery is helpful to delay and prevent the development of myopia. You can eat more foods rich in lutein, such as kiwi fruit, blueberry, spinach, etc., which can nourish the retina and relieve visual fatigue. You can also eat more foods rich in vitamin A, such as animal liver, carrots, meat, eggs and so on. It also has the function of nourishing the retina. Calcium supplementation can increase the strength of sclera and prevent axial elongation, thus delaying the progress of myopia. For example, you can eat more dairy products. Myopia patients should not eat too sweet food and starchy food. Because after excessive intake of sweets, high-sugar diet will soften the sclera, and in the process of consuming sugar in the body, a lot of vitamin B 1 may be consumed, and the calcium content in the body may be reduced. Vitamin B 1 is a protective agent of optic nerve, and its content will affect the function of optic nerve. Calcium is also a protective agent for eyes. In addition, eating more starchy foods is not good for myopia, which may be related to the growth of axial length, which may easily lead to the aggravation of myopia.
